Default I Like My Playbook, But...

Please Login to Remove!

Well, I've had my 64G Playbook for several weeks now and had a chance to use many of its' features. I've even learned how to thumb type on its' virtual keyboard. The browser is really fast. Screen display is outstanding. Email is good, as BlackBerry email always is. Downloading and reading books is easy to do and easy on the eyes. I especially like the paper simulation of white background and black type. Battery life is good. The back facing camera takes good images. In short, it is a good product.

But there are some holes. I'm told by customer service there is no way to import browser bookmarks/favorites as a group. Contacts and calendar can only be imported from a web/cloud based source; again per customer service. The designers apparently never considered someone would buy a Playbook who didn't have a Blackberry smartphone because Bridge takes care of these deficiencies as long as you want to use them together.

There are other things like editing the dictionary and spelling autocorrect that I haven't figured out yet. Web site instructions are muddy at best and the "free" customer service is so bad and so time consuming I hate the thought of calling them.

In short at the Amazon price the 64G Playbook is, in my opinion, a good device and a good value. But, the designers apparently had a whole different mind set than what one would expect and. if my experience is any guide, web site and live customer service is very poor.
